The Combat System

Instead of just rolling dice to hit and then rolling again for damage, ASOIAF TMG uses a streamlined system. You roll a number of dice based on your unit’s skill, and you need to reach a target number to succeed. But it’s not just about rolling high. The number of successes impacts how much damage you deal, and even the type of effect you cause on the battlefield. This system adds a layer of unpredictability and encourages you to use your unit’s abilities wisely. There’s also a tactical element in the way you activate units during the round, as they all have unique ways to impact the gameplay.

The Importance of Morale

In ASOIAF TMG, morale is really important. Units don’t just keep fighting until they’re all dead. If they take heavy losses or see their comrades falling, their morale can break, leading to panicked retreats or even complete rout. This mechanic reflects the grim realities of war in Westeros. It forces you to consider the morale of your troops, not just their combat abilities, when making your plans.

The Command Board

Here’s where things get interesting! Each player uses a Command Board. It’s more than just a spot to keep track of things, it allows you to choose between several options every turn. These options can have a massive impact on the flow of the battle. Using them properly will be the key to victory. This is an essential part of the game, and it adds another layer of strategy and depth to it. It ensures that even the smaller units can impact the game if used properly.

Choosing Your Faction: Where Do Your Loyalties Lie?

One of the most exciting parts of the game is choosing which faction you’ll command. Each has its own style, advantages, and disadvantages. Let’s look at some of the major players:

House Stark

The Starks are known for their resilience and courage. They are strong in melee combat and very reliable in a fight. Their units, like the Stark Sworn Swords, are very tough. They also have access to powerful characters like Robb Stark and the Direwolves. If you like to play straightforward and overwhelm the enemy in melee combat, Starks are a great choice.

Here are some key things about the Starks:

  • Strengths: Tough melee units, strong leadership, good morale.
  • Weaknesses: Can be slow to maneuver, limited ranged options, can struggle against more mobile armies.
  • Playstyle: Frontal assaults, holding key positions, reliable troops.

House Lannister

The Lannisters, on the other hand, are cunning and calculating. They favor more tactical engagements. They are masters of coin, and this shows in the game, where they use their wealth and connections to gain advantages. Their units, like the Lannister Guards, are well-armored and disciplined. They also rely on their commanders and powerful heroes. If you like to win by outsmarting your opponent, you will like playing the Lannisters.

Here are some key things about the Lannisters:

  • Strengths: Strong defense, strategic options, excellent commanders and heroes.
  • Weaknesses: Lower morale, can struggle against heavily armored opponents, expensive units.
  • Playstyle: Control the field, wear down the enemy, use your wealth to gain advantages.

House Targaryen

The Targaryens are masters of fire and dragons. They are a powerful, aggressive force that relies on their elite units and devastating dragon attacks. They command mighty warriors like the Unsullied and Dothraki screamers. Playing as the Targaryens is a high risk high reward playstyle that can dominate the battlefield if used properly. If you want to feel the rush of devastating your opponent, Targaryens are the right choice.

Here are some key things about the Targaryens:

  • Strengths: Powerful elite units, devastating dragons, high offensive output.
  • Weaknesses: Can be vulnerable to focused attacks, limited unit options, expensive units.
  • Playstyle: All-out assaults, use your dragons to dominate the battlefield, control the tempo.

Getting Started: What You Need

Ready to dive in? Here’s what you’ll typically need to begin your adventures in Westeros:

Starter Sets

The best place to start is with a Starter Set. These sets contain everything two players need to begin playing the game. They usually include:

  • A rulebook
  • Miniatures for two factions
  • Dice
  • Measuring tools
  • Terrain pieces
  • Cards and tokens

Starter sets are a great way to begin, as they come with everything you need. They provide a balanced experience and are a perfect way to learn the game. After that you can expand to other sets, if you want to play more factions.

Core Rulebook

The core rulebook is essential. It contains all the rules of the game, from the basic movement and combat, to more advanced rules like characters’ abilities and scenarios. It’s worth reading it carefully to fully grasp all the game’s mechanics.

Miniatures

Of course, you’ll need miniatures! These are usually unpainted, which gives you the opportunity to paint them yourself, adding a personal touch. There are various sets that allow you to expand your armies with new units and characters. You’ll need to acquire the miniatures of the faction you want to play as.

Dice and Measuring Tools

The game uses special dice and measuring tools. These are necessary to determine the results of combat and movement. Most starter sets come with dice and measuring sticks, but if you plan on expanding your collection, you’ll need additional ones.

Terrain

Terrain pieces are essential for building your battlefield. They can range from trees and ruins to walls and fences. They not only make the battlefield look better, but they also affect gameplay. They can provide cover for units and block line of sight. These elements can add another layer of tactical planning to the game.
